Fast and slow messages

◻ Your endocrine (hormonal) system is the slow message system of your body. Its messages consist of chemicals released by glands into the bloodstream. Your nervous system, on the other hand, is the fast message system of the body. Its messages consist of electrical signals that travel along the membranes of nerve cells.

HypothalamusThe hypothalamus makes hormones that control the pituitary gland. In addition, it makes hormones that are stored in the pituitary gland.

Pituitary glandThe pituitary gland produces hormones that regulate many of the other endocrine glands.

Parathyroid glandsThese four glands release parathyroid hormone, which regulate the level of calcium in the blood.

ThymusDuring childhood, the thymus releases thymosin, which stimulates Tcell development.

Adrenal glandsThe adrenal glands release epinephrine and nonepinephrine, which help the body deal with stress.

Pineal gland

The pineal gland releases melatonin, which is involved in rhythmic activities, such as daily sleep-wake cycles.

ThyroidThe thyroid produces thyroxine, which regulates metabolism.

PancreasThe pancreas produces insulin and glucagon, which regulate the level of glucose in the blood.

OvaryThe ovaries produce estrogen and progesterone. Estrogen is required for the development of secondary sex characteristics and for the development of eggs. Progesterone prepares the uterus for a fertilized egg.

Testis The testes produce testosterone, which is responsible for sperm production and the development of male secondary sex characteristics

● Prolactin or PRL - PRL stimulates milk production from a woman's breasts after childbirth and can affect sex hormone levels from the ovaries in women and the testes in men.

● Growth hormone or GH - GH stimulates growth in childhood and is important for maintaining a healthy body composition. In adults it is also important for maintaining muscle mass and bone mass. It can affect fat distribution in the body.

● Adrenocorticotropin or ACTH - ACTH stimulates production of cortisol by the adrenal glands. Cortisol, a so-called "stress hormone". It helps maintain blood pressure and blood glucose levels and is vital to survival.

● Thyroid-stimulating hormone or TSH - TSH stimulates the thyroid gland to make thyroid hormones, which, in turn, control (regulate) the body's metabolism, energy, growth and development, and nervous system activity.

● Luteinizing hormone or LH - LH regulates testosterone in men and estrogen in women. (gonadotropin)

● Follicle-stimulating hormone or FSH - FSH promotes sperm production in men and stimulates the ovaries to release eggs (ovulate) in women. LH and FSH work together to allow normal function of the ovaries or testes. (gonadotropin)

● Posterior Pituitary Hormones● Oxytocin - Oxytocin causes milk letdown in nursing mothers and contractions during childbirth.● ● Antidiuretic hormone or ADH - ADH, also called vasopressin, is stored in the back part of the

pituitary gland and regulates water balance. If this hormone is not secreted properly, this can lead to problems of sodium (salt) and water balance, and could also affect the kidneys *Diuretics – increase urine production

Insulin

● The pancreas produces insulin and glucagon which regulate glucose levels in the blood

● low blood sugar triggers the release of glucagon which converts glycogen (animal starch) to glucose in the muscles and liver, increasing blood glucose levels

● high blood glucose triggers the release of insulin which enhances the uptake of glucose by muscle and liver cells, removing glucose from the blood.

Diabetes

● Pancreas fails to produce or properly use insulin.

● Glucose levels in blood rise, causing kidneys to excrete glucose in urine.

● Type I : develops before age 15, little or no insulin secreted -- require daily injections

● Type II: develops after age 40, low to normal amounts of insulin produced, can be controlled with diet and exercise

Page 28: ENDOCRINE SYSTEM - msborsa.files.wordpress.com · Your endocrine (hormonal) system is the slow message system of your body. Its messages consist of chemicals released by glands into

Problems

● blood glucose levels remain elevated leading to circulatory disorders and vision problems

● kidneys are unable to reabsorb all the glucose, increased glucose in the collecting ducts, less water is removed and returned to the blood - both glucose in the urine and thirst are symptoms of insulin deficiency

Page 29: ENDOCRINE SYSTEM - msborsa.files.wordpress.com · Your endocrine (hormonal) system is the slow message system of your body. Its messages consist of chemicals released by glands into

Problems cont’d

● without insulin glucose does not enter body cells which then metabolize fats and proteins instead

● pH of blood is lowered, interfering with many body functions

● at high levels these products can cause coma and death

DIABETES WON'T STOP CHICKSunday, November 18, 2007Wears insulin pump on belt

By Lowell Ullrich,Vancouver Province

REGINA -- The game of football is a lifeline to everyone on the field in the West Division final at B.C. Place Stadium, but only one player can say his existence is directly related to an attachment that is worn on the belt of his pants.

Saskatchewan Roughriders defensive end John Chick decided a long time ago that he wasn't going to let something like diabetes get in the way of a career. Chick wears a pump which is used to provide and regulate the amount of insulin he needs on an hourly basis.

It may be a tolerable existence for those who must monitor their blood-sugar content. It does, however, provide additional challenges if you are in constant contact with large individuals who think nothing of trying to gain any possible advantage on the line of scrimmage.

"I've had a few [opposing] players ask me about [the pump], but it's so compact there's nothing they can do to it that would effect me anyway," the 24-year-old Chick said.

Page 34: ENDOCRINE SYSTEM - msborsa.files.wordpress.com · Your endocrine (hormonal) system is the slow message system of your body. Its messages consist of chemicals released by glands into

If the Lions didn't know about the apparatus, it was certainly brought to their attention after the last meeting of the teams Sept. 24 in Regina.

That was the game that featured the infamous melee in which no B.C. offensive linemen were ejected and Rob Murphy of the Lions had Chick pinned on the ground.

Riders general manager Eric Tillman was outraged, pointing out the fact Murphy was dealing with a player who has overcome long odds.

Chick was diagnosed as a diabetic while attending Grade 8 classes in Gillette, Wy., and converted from injections to using the pump while playing alongside Lions defensive back Jerome Dennis at Utah State University.

"It works like your pancreas," Chick said.

The pump is no bigger than the size of a cell phone and contains a vial of insulin that provides a regulated dose while tucked away inside a kidney pad underneath his uniform. Reactions are combated with a ready supply of Gatorade as needed on the Riders bench during games.

AdrenalsThe 2 adrenal glands sit on top of your kidneys.●The adrenal cortex—produces hormones that

are vital to life - regulate metabolism and aldosterone (which helps control blood pressure).

●The adrenal medulla—the inner part of the gland—produces nonessential (that is, you don’t need them to live) hormones, such as adrenaline (which helps your body react to stress).
